Postinfarction ventricular septal defect closure with Amplatzer occluders.

Summary
Transcatheter closure of postinfarction ventricular septal defect (PIVSD) using Amplatzer occluders offers a promising treatment option. This minimally invasive approach achieved significant clinical improvement in most patients with subacute PIVSD.

Background:
- Postinfarction ventricular septal defect (PIVSD) is a rare but severe complication of myocardial infarction.
- Surgical and medical treatments for PIVSD carry high risks.
- Transcatheter closure presents an alternative therapeutic strategy.
Purpose of the Study:
- To evaluate the efficacy and safety of transcatheter closure for subacute PIVSD.
- To report outcomes using Amplatzer occluders for PIVSD treatment.
Main Methods:
- Seven patients (51-71 years) with subacute PIVSD underwent transcatheter closure.
- Procedures were performed 2-10 weeks post-myocardial infarction.
- Amplatzer atrial septal occluders (ASO) and one VSD occluder (VSO) were implanted via jugular or transfemoral venous access.
Main Results:
- Successful closure was achieved in five of seven patients.
- Immediate clinical improvement was observed in successfully treated patients.
- Complications included procedural difficulties, ventricular fibrillation, and one mortality due to multiorgan failure.
Conclusions:
- Transcatheter closure with Amplatzer occluders is an attractive option for subacute PIVSD.
- Despite technical challenges, the procedure offers significant benefits.
- Further investigation into optimizing this technique is warranted.
